That's a $150.00 value. WebThe flower of buffalobur is a 5- lobed corolla that is bright yellow and blooms from May to October, depending on location. The fruit of the plant are berries that are enclosed by a spiny calyx that enlarges to form a bur. Each berry produces 50–120 flattened, roundish seeds that are brown to reddish- brown and wrinkled or finely pitted.

WebApr 4, 2016 · Buffalobur ( Solanum rostratum) is a drought-tolerant weed in the nightshade family (Solanaceae) native to the Great Plains region of the U.S. Buffalobur is an annual, with spiny leaves, flowers, and stems that grows up to 2 feet tall. Even leaves of seedlings have spines, and those leaves are deeply lobed; some lobes are nearly to the midvein. WebBuffalobur Solanum rostratum L. Family: Solanaceae (Nightshade family) Life cycle: Annual. Habitat: Overgrazed pastures, crop fields, waste areas. Native status: Native to great plains of North America. General …

WebSep 16, 2015 · The main characteristics of Buffalo Burr are erect, multi-stemmed branches growing up to 50cms in height which grow woods as the plant matures. The stems are hairy and produce yellow coloured prickles which can reach 1.5cm in length and dark green leaves with rounded, irregular edged lobes. Common names include buffalobur nightshade, buffalo-bur, spiny nightshade, Colorado bur, Kansas thistle, bad woman, Mexican thistle, and Texas thistle. It is an annual, self-compatible herb that forms a tumbleweed.
